Tamal, Maya,
You can have a look at the CGAL manual chapters about 2D and 3D
triangulations
of CGAL:
http://www.cgal.org/Manual/3.2/doc_html/cgal_manual/Triangulation_2/Chapter_main.html
http://www.cgal.org/Manual/3.2/doc_html/cgal_manual/Triangulation_3/Chapter_main.html
There are introductions, example codes, and complete reference manuals that
describes the interfaces to use the CGAL algorithms about 2D and 3D Delaunay
triangulations.
If you eventually have questions not addressed by the manual, or if you are
lost in the manual, maybe you can come back on the list and ask more precise
questions.
